Dogs, Dogs! is a great book for toddlers and preschoolers who love dogs. With bright, colorful illustrations and rhyming text, it describes all sorts of dogs. Little dogs, lazy dogs, stubborn dogs, shaggy dogs and many more are depicted in this book. And there is a fun surprise at the end that my boys love.

Once you have printed and cut out your cards, you may want to glue them to card stock or heavy paper so that they are not see through. I glued mine onto 2.75" squares of card stock and they fit great.

There are two ways to play the game depending on the age and skill level of your child. For my boys, I laid all the cards out face up and let them try to match the dogs. For older kids, or more of a challenge, turn the cards face down and play a memory game.


They loved it, and did a great job figuring out which dogs matched!


Once we had played for a while, we got our book out again. My boys found that some of the dogs on our cards looked like the dogs in the book, so we made a new game matching the cards to the pictures in the book!



This was a great activity that incorporated one of our favorite books, and was also a wonderful learning opportunity for my boys to practice their matching skills. Next we will work on playing as a memory game!
